887 Piktorlabs Jobs
Lead I - Software Engineering
Piktorlabs
posted 1d ago
Flexible timing
Key skills for the job
Act creatively to develop applications and select appropriate technical options optimizing application development maintenance and performance by employing design patterns and reusing proven solutions account for others developmental activities
Outcomes:
Measures of Outcomes:
Outputs Expected:
Code:
Documentation:
Configure:
Test:
Domain relevance:
Manage Project:
Manage Defects:
Estimate:
Manage knowledge:
Release:
Design:
Interface with Customer:
Manage Team:
Certifications:
Skill Examples:
Knowledge Examples:
Job Title: DevOps Developer (Sybase/DB2, Unix, Python) Location: Bangalore, India Experience: 4-8 Years Key Responsibilities: Design, implement, and maintain automation solutions for databases (Sybase/DB2) and infrastructure tasks. Develop and maintain scripts (Shell, Python) for automating repetitive tasks and processes in a Unix/Linux environment. Work with database administration teams to troubleshoot and optimize Sybase and DB2 databases. Provide support for database-related issues and implement solutions to ensure smooth, uninterrupted service. Perform system monitoring and performance tuning to ensure efficient, high-availability database environments. Collaborate with development and infrastructure teams to implement best practices and deploy robust solutions. Work in an Agile environment and actively participate in sprint planning, execution, and retrospectives. Enhance and improve existing workflows, automating manual tasks wherever possible to increase efficiency. Troubleshoot and resolve incidents, root-cause issues, and provide solutions to enhance system stability. Collaborate with cross-functional teams to gather requirements and create solutions for database management and automation needs. Mandatory Skills: Sybase/DB2 Databases: Strong experience working with Sybase and DB2 databases, including troubleshooting, optimization, and maintenance of database environments. Unix/Linux: Expertise in Unix/Linux systems for managing and automating database and server tasks, including shell scripting. Python: Proficiency in Python for scripting and automating tasks in Unix environments, including experience with libraries and frameworks used for automation and system integration. Automation and Scripting: Strong skills in developing and maintaining automation scripts for process optimization and system management. Good to Have Skills: MongoDB: Familiarity with NoSQL databases like MongoDB for database management, integration, and support. CI/CD Tools: Experience with continuous integration/continuous deployment tools like Jenkins, GitLab CI, or similar tools for automating deployment pipelines. Cloud Platforms: Exposure to cloud technologies such as AWS, Azure, or Google Cloud. Containerization: Knowledge of containerization tools like Docker and orchestration using Kubernetes. Qualifications: Bachelors or Master s degree in Computer Science, Engineering, or a related field. 4-8 years of relevant experience in database management, system administration, and automation.
Employment Type: Full Time, Permanent
Read full job descriptionPrepare for Software Engineer roles with real interview advice
Good to work for beginers
Good to start career.